( This cluster has been decommissioned to give way to Peak Two Project) The beowulf cluster is composed of 16 worker nodes and 1 frontend node running on Debian 5.0. MPICH-2 is the clustering package installed. The cluster will be used for modeling and simulation of natural phenomena such as flooding. Ganglia is installed for monitoring the cluster.
